About The Position

The English Language and Global Training student employee will assist with a variety of office-related duties to support the department’s administrative needs. The student employee will assist the ELGT staff and teachers in supporting the English as a Second Language ( ESL ) students.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S : · Assist with and at new student orientation, including preliminary preparations and checking in of students · Assist the ELGT staff with events programming, inclusive of marketing · Provide peer guidance and support to new ESL students as they adjust to the new environment · Schedule appointments, answer phone calls, greet visitors, and answer basic inquiries at the front desk as needed · Scan and file confidential student documents. Run errands/make deliveries and/or pick-ups from other campus departments; · Support the development of the ESL department’s visibility by assisting with photos, ideas, or the submission of articles. · Manage the bulletin board, physical or electronic · Schedule and coordinate activities for students CONTACT WITH OTHERS : · The student employee has frequent interaction with global students as well as with staff from other Gannon departments; visitors to the Office of English Language and Global Training, or other entities via telephone or in-person office visits. Requirements

  • Current Gannon University student.
  • English language reading comprehension skills to understand written instructions, article research or other documentation related to job duties
  • Mathematical skills to perform basic calculations
  • English language oral, listening, and written communication skills for routine exchange of information with supervisors, coworkers, other personnel, and international students who may be difficult to understand or have limited English proficiency
  • Ability to carry out detailed written or oral instructions
  • Compose brief correspondence
  • Coordinate tasks
  • Evaluate and make decisions regarding independent courses of action
  • Skill in using computers to enter and retrieve data
  • Basic knowledge of Microsoft programs, including Outlook, Word, and other programs
  • Ability to type/word-process with speed and accuracy
  • Operate office equipment, including computer, scanner, copy machine, and telephone
  • Must have dedication, patience, maturity and positive demeanor in fast-paced office environment
  • Ability to meet deadlines
  • Punctuality and commitment to maintaining established work hours
  • Ability to enter hours worked in timely and efficient manner
  • Must maintain regular communication with Director if unable to adhere to established work hours, and notify of an absence or necessary schedule change
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ality when working with official student documents or issues discussed in the ELGT office
  • Desire and ability to work with students with varying degrees of English language proficiency.
